Output 13abac75249e2a52f0ef5afd50ed2748fc47449a516462eb303986bc814773be:10

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004d04ada874146151f97949ca349bc2f2b9b8ed OP_EQUAL
address
9rTrviKktaMtcCHWgMbCFdLtdq3VmSU4pR
transaction
13abac75249e2a52f0ef5afd50ed2748fc47449a516462eb303986bc814773be